Educators, maybe you’ve heard of the Checkology virtual classroom, the News Literacy Project’s free, award-winning e-learning platform with interactive lessons, classroom activities and other resources. But have you had the chance to teach with Checkology? Want to explore new features and improvements to the platform?  

Join us for an engaging 30-minute webinar led by NLP staff to learn more about Checkology’s foundational lessons in essential news literacy topics, including:  

  • Recognizing and debunking misinformation.  
  • Understanding algorithms and generative artificial intelligence.  
  • Identifying credible sources.  

You’ll come away with a plan for getting started on Checkology and with practical tips for integrating lessons into your curriculum. This is designed to complement NLP’s News literacy for mental health and wellness campaign, equipping educators with the tools to boost student resilience against health and science misinformation.
